ZignSec, now part of G2 Risk Solutions, is a leading RegTech company specializing in digital identity verification, Know Your Customer (KYC), Anti-Money Laundering (AML), and customer due diligence solutions. Through its global SaaS platform, ZignSec helps regulated businesses streamline onboarding processes, enhance compliance, and reduce fraud risks across multiple jurisdictions. Following its acquisition by G2 Risk Solutions in 2025, ZignSec has become part of a broader global risk and compliance ecosystem, combining advanced identity verification capabilities with comprehensive risk intelligence and compliance solutions for financial institutions, fintechs, and online platforms worldwide.
